Description

【発明の詳細な説明】 産業上の利用分野 本発明は冷蔵庫,エアコンディショナ等に使用する密
閉型電動圧縮機に関するものである。
Description: B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a hermetic electric compressor used for refrigerators, air conditioners and the like.

従来の技術 近年密閉型電動圧縮機は静音化が進み、運転中はもと
より始動時(運転を開始する際)や、停止時(運転を停
止する際)に至るまで、耳ざわりな騒音を防止すること
に配慮する必要性が高まってきている。
2. Description of the Related Art In recent years, hermetic electric compressors have been reduced in noise, and are designed to prevent unpleasant noise during operation, starting (when starting operation) and stopping (when stopping operation). The need to consider is increasing.

以下図面を参照しながら、従来の密閉型電動圧縮機の
支持装置の一例について説明する。
Hereinafter, an example of a conventional supporting device for a hermetic electric compressor will be described with reference to the drawings.

第3図,第4図は、特開昭64−3086号公報に示されて
いるもので、第3図は従来の密閉型電動圧縮機の断面構
造図、第4図は従来の密閉型電動圧縮機の支持装置の一
実施例での密閉型電動圧縮機静止時に於ける要部拡大断
面図である。
3 and 4 are disclosed in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open No. Sho 64-3086. FIG. 3 is a sectional structural view of a conventional hermetic electric compressor, and FIG. 4 is a conventional hermetic electric compressor. It is an important section enlarged sectional view at the time of a closed type electric compressor standstill in one example of a support device of a compressor.

第3図,第4図において、1は密閉容器、2は電動要
素、3は圧縮要素である。4は溶接等の方法で密閉容器
1に取付けられた下部支持具、5はコイルスプリング、
6は圧縮要素3に設けた上部支持具で、電動要素2及び
圧縮要素3は、下部支持具4及び下部支持具4に圧入さ
れたコイルスプリング5を介して上部支持具6の部分で
弾性的に支持されている。上部支持具6とコイルスプリ
ング5は遊嵌あるいは軽圧入により固定されている。
3 and 4, reference numeral 1 denotes a closed container, 2 denotes an electric element, and 3 denotes a compression element. 4 is a lower support attached to the closed container 1 by welding or the like, 5 is a coil spring,
Reference numeral 6 denotes an upper support provided on the compression element 3. The electric element 2 and the compression element 3 are elastically connected to each other at the upper support 6 via the lower support 4 and the coil spring 5 press-fitted into the lower support 4. It is supported by. The upper support 6 and the coil spring 5 are fixed by loose fitting or light press fitting.

以上のように構成された密閉型電動圧縮機の支持装置
について、以下その動作を説明する。
The operation of the supporting device for the hermetic electric compressor configured as described above will be described below.

まず、電動要素2及び圧縮要素3は、密閉型電動圧縮
機の運転停止時,運転時,輸送時等いかなる時も下部支
持具4に圧入されたコイルスプリング5及び上部支持具
6を介して弾性支持され電動要素2及び圧縮要素3の弾
性保持や外的振動からの保護及び運転時の電動要素2及
び圧縮要素3より発生する振動や騒音の伝達を低減す
る。又、運転開始時及び運転停止時の動きを規制してい
る。
First, the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 are resilient via the coil spring 5 and the upper support 6 which are press-fitted into the lower support 4 at any time, such as when the operation of the hermetic electric compressor is stopped, during operation, and during transportation. It supports the elasticity of the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 and protects it from external vibrations, and reduces the transmission of vibration and noise generated by the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 during operation. In addition, movements at the start of operation and at the time of operation stop are regulated.

発明が解決しようとする課題 しかしながら上記のような構成では、密閉型電動圧縮
機の始動及び運転停止時のコイルスプリング5が大きく
ふれる時に、上部支持具6とコイルスプリング5の接触
及びはじきにより耳ざわりな音がするという課題を有し
ていた。
S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ION However, in the above configuration, when the coil spring 5 is greatly shaken at the time of starting and stopping the operation of the hermetic electric compressor, the upper support 6 and the coil spring 5 come into contact with each other and repel. There was a problem of making a sound.

本発明は上記課題に鑑み、密閉容器にゴム等の弾性吸
収体を取り付け、ゴム等の弾性吸収体が電動要素あるい
は圧縮要素とわずかなすき間があく様に配設することに
より密閉型電動圧縮機の始動時、運転停止時に弾性的に
支持された電動要素及び圧縮要素の動きを規制し、コイ
ルスプリングのふれを極端に小さくし上部支持具とコイ
ルスプリングの接触及びはじきをなくすことにより、耳
ざわりな音の極端に小さい、静かな密閉型電動圧縮機を
提供するものである。
S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ION In view of the above problems, the present invention provides a hermetic electric compressor in which an elastic absorber such as rubber is attached to a closed container, and the elastic absorber such as rubber is disposed so as to have a slight gap with an electric element or a compression element. When starting and stopping the operation, the movement of the elastically supported electric element and compression element is regulated, the deflection of the coil spring is made extremely small, and the contact and repulsion between the upper support and the coil spring are eliminated, so that it is uncomfortable. An object of the present invention is to provide a quiet hermetic electric compressor with extremely low sound.

課題を解決するための手段 以上のような課題を解決するために本発明の密閉型電
動圧縮機は、密閉容器内にコイルスプリングで弾性的に
支持された電動要素及び圧縮要素と、密閉容器に固定さ
れたゴム等の弾性吸収体とを備えると共に、前記ゴム等
の弾性吸収体が前記電動要素あるいは前記圧縮要素とわ
ずかなすき間があく様に配設するという構成を備えたも
のである。
Means for Solving the Problems In order to solve the above-described problems, the hermetic electric compressor of the present invention includes an electric element and a compression element elastically supported by a coil spring in a hermetic container, and a hermetic container. A fixed elastic absorber such as rubber is provided, and the elastic absorber such as rubber is disposed so as to have a slight gap with the electric element or the compression element.

作用 本発明は上記した構成により、圧縮要素と電動要素の
重量をコイルスプリングで受けているが、電動要素ある
いは圧縮要素とわずかなすき間があく様にゴム等の弾性
吸収体を密閉容器に取付けることにより、密閉型電動圧
縮機の始動時、運転停止時に弾性的に支持された電動要
素及び圧縮要素の動きを規制し、コイルスプリングのふ
れを極端に小さくし上部支持具とコイルスプリングの接
触及びはじきをなくすことにより、耳ざわりな音が極端
に小さくなる。
According to the present invention, the weight of the compression element and the electric element is received by the coil spring, but the elastic absorber such as rubber is attached to the closed container so that there is a slight gap between the electric element and the compression element. This restricts the movement of the elastically supported electric element and the compression element when starting and stopping the operation of the hermetic electric compressor, and makes the coil spring extremely small to contact and repel the upper support with the coil spring. By eliminating the noise, the unpleasant sound becomes extremely low.

実 施 例 以下本発明の一実施例の密閉型電動圧縮機について図
面を参照しながら説明する。第1図は本発明の一実施例
に於ける密閉型電動圧縮機の断面構造図、第2図は、第
1図A矢視図である。尚、従来と同一構成には、同一番
号を付与して詳細な説明を省略する。
Embodiment Hereinafter, a hermetic electric compressor according to an embodiment of the present invention will be described with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 is a sectional structural view of a hermetic electric compressor according to an embodiment of the present invention, and FIG. 2 is a view taken in the direction of arrow A in FIG. It is to be noted that the same components as those of the related art are given the same numbers, and detailed descriptions thereof are omitted.

第1図,第2図において、7はゴム等の弾性吸収体で
あり、密閉容器1に固定されている。又ゴム等の弾性吸
収体7は電動要素2とわずかなすき間があく様に配設さ
れている。
1 and 2, reference numeral 7 denotes an elastic absorber such as rubber, which is fixed to the closed container 1. The elastic absorber 7 made of rubber or the like is disposed so as to have a slight gap with the electric element 2.

以上のような構成において、電動要素2及び圧縮要素
3は、密閉型電動圧縮機の運転停止時、運転時、輸送時
等いかなる時も下部支持具4に嵌入されたコイルスプリ
ング5及び上部支持具6を介して弾性支持され電動要素
2及び圧縮要素3の弾性保持や外的振動からの保護及び
運転時の電動要素2及び圧縮要素3より発生する振動及
び騒音の伝達を低減する。又、密閉容器1に取付けたゴ
ム等の弾性吸収体7は、運転開始時及び運転停止時に電
動要素2と接触し、弾性的に支持されている電動要素2
及び圧縮要素3の動きを規制し、コイルスプリング5の
ふれを極端に小さくしている。
In the above-described configuration, the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 include the coil spring 5 and the upper support that are fitted into the lower support 4 at any time such as when the operation of the hermetic electric compressor is stopped, during operation, and during transportation. The elastic member 6 is elastically supported through the elastic member 6 and protects the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 from elasticity, protects the external element from vibration, and reduces the transmission of vibration and noise generated from the electric element 2 and the compression element 3 during operation. The elastic absorber 7 made of rubber or the like attached to the closed container 1 comes into contact with the electric element 2 at the start of operation and at the stop of operation, and the elastically supported electric element 2
In addition, the movement of the compression element 3 is restricted, and the deflection of the coil spring 5 is extremely reduced.

従って、本実施例においては、ゴム等の弾性吸収体7
により、運転開始時及び運転停止時、弾性的に支持され
ている電動要素2及び圧縮要素3の動きを規制し、コイ
ルスプリング5のふれを極端に小さくすることにより、
上部支持具6とコイルスプリング5の接触及びはじきを
なくし、耳ざわりな音を極端に小さくすることができ
る。
Therefore, in this embodiment, the elastic absorber 7 made of rubber or the like is used.
By controlling the movement of the elastically supported electric element 2 and compression element 3 at the start and stop of operation, the deflection of the coil spring 5 is extremely reduced.
The contact and repulsion between the upper support 6 and the coil spring 5 can be eliminated, and the harsh sound can be extremely reduced.

発明の効果 以上のように本発明は、密閉容器にゴム等の弾性吸収
体を電動要素あるいは圧縮要素とわずかなすき間があく
様に配設することにより、運転開始時及び運転停止時に
弾性的に支持されている電動要素及び圧縮要素の動きを
規制することができ、コイルスプリングのふれが極端に
小さくなるので上部支持具とコイルスプリングの接触及
びはじきがなくなり、運転開始時及び運転停止時に起こ
る耳ざわりな音を極端に小さくすることができる。
Advantageous Effects of the Invention As described above, the present invention provides an elastic absorber such as rubber in a closed container so that there is a small gap between the electric element or the compression element, so that the elastically elastic material can be provided at the time of starting operation and at the time of stopping operation. The movement of the supported electric element and the compression element can be regulated, and the deflection of the coil spring becomes extremely small.Therefore, contact and repulsion between the upper support and the coil spring are eliminated, and the noise generated at the start and stop of operation. Sound can be extremely reduced.
